    Foreman pushed Frazier repeatedly causing Joe to reset during which time Foreman attacked. Bowe never pushed he let opponents get inside him and one fighter that bent at the waste gave him a ton of problems, Golota. However Golota also had beutiful jab and was larger than Frazier. I could see Bowe winning as he was larger and could absorb tremendous punishment. But I think its a difficult night's work.

    I don't think that's a particularly unpopular opinion. Bowe is a nightmare for a lot of shorter smaller HWs, especially come forward types. His length, decent jab (when he used it), ferocious combination uppercuts and ability to absorb punishment would all make Frazier's night a very difficult one. Depends on how smartly Bowe fought though. He comes into the ring undertrained, or looking to get into a tearup and he gives Joe a ton of opportunities, same as he gave Holyfield. A well-trained, sharp as he can be Bowe fighting as best he can to maximise his attributes (note the qualifiers here) beats Joe in a back and forth brawl.

    Whatever the outcome though, I think we're all agreed it'd be a tremendous fight.

    Frazier would be competitive. Bowe was a sucker for a left hook. Go to YouTube and watch the Dokes fight. For a one round fight against a washed up fighter it is laughable the number Of clean hooks Bowe takes. And Dokes didn’t have the power anywhere near a prime Frazier. It was quick stoppage too imo. Although Dokes didn’t have his legs he was still fighting.
